You may not face any challenge in doing MBA with one year gap after your graduation degree in engineering. However, you must be ready to explain reasons of the gap year in GD-PI of MBA selection process.

As you already know, ISRO doesn't relax it's criteria for recruitment (not even for reserved category aspirants).
But, there could be a workaround.
You should start preparing for GATE asap! Obtain a really good score and get yourself admitted to one of the premiere institutions offering higher education in your field (core specialisations), preferably, IISc or the Indian Institute of Space Science and Technology (IIST) situated in Trivandrum, or IIT Bombay.
